Does any one have one of these phones and how do you like it?
Hey Hector - I am a relatively new Realtor (coming up to 2 years in the business) and I bought an I-phone 12 months ago. I needed a smartphone to receive and send e-mails on the go and in that respect the I-phone has been great. I also liked the keyboard on the I-phone but it is quite different to my wife's Blackberry - you just need to spend some time getting familiar with it. I finally went for the I-phone because I was the only person in my family who did not have an I-pod - and I love music so again a big plus for the I-phone. The only negative is that a representative in the AT&T store told me there were plans to be able to "Tether" the I-phone to my laptop to get wireless internet access anywhere for my laptop but I don't believe that is an option yet. Hey Hector, - I too have a IPhone and can't remember what my life was like before. I have been able to do so many things I couldn't do before.
Email has taken on a life of it's own. I can send and recieve docs, keep a r/e calculator handy at all times, take pictures, voice notes, use social media such as facebook/linkedin/twitter/youtube. I can always have my calendar, know the weather and find any address with my gps and maps. I have music, a web browser, a bible, a dictionary etc.etc.etc. The applications are endless and the uses are so versatile it makes you want more and wonder what's next!
